Spacious Traditional Home in Akiota, Hiroshima
In the peaceful town of Kake, Akiota, stands a remarkable 6-bedroom traditional Japanese home offering exceptional value and space. This single-story wooden structure, built in 1971, provides a generous 121.62 square meters of living space, featuring six bedrooms and a versatile living-dining-kitchen area.
The property sits on a corner plot of 142.24 square meters, with convenient road access from both south and west sides. Its practical layout includes multiple tatami rooms, including an 8-tatami master room and two 6-tatami rooms, making it ideal for a large family or those seeking extra space.
Located just 8 minutes' walk from Kake-Chuo station on the Hiroden Kake-Kaido Line and 6 minutes from the Yamagata Police Station, the property combines accessibility with suburban tranquility.
